Your next build has a purpose.

A roadside station feels different when the pumps have a job to do. Pumps & Pistons gives you the whole process: finding oil, making fuel and keeping a working forecourt supplied.

  1. 01

    Find your oil

    Choose where to set up and pump oil from underground reserves. The supply can run out, so location matters.

  2. 02

    Turn it into fuel

    Refine the oil into petrol and diesel. Build up a reserve instead of treating fuel as an unlimited resource.

  3. 03

    Build the station

    Bring the forecourt together with pumps, a canopy and the details around them. Carry 20 litres in a can or keep 400 litres in a pump.

Before you install.

These requirements describe the current development build. Check the published file’s requirements again when the public release is available.

Public download: awaiting Modrinth approval.

Minecraft
Java Edition · 26.2
Fabric Loader
0.19.3 or newer
Fabric API
0.153.0+26.2 or newer
Java
25
Works on its own
Yes — no vehicle mod needed
Changes terrain
No
Install on
The server and every player’s client

Choose where the fuel goes.

A station on its own

Pumps & Pistons is a standalone mod. You can build the oil and fuel setup without installing a vehicle mod.

Add road construction

Roadworks uses diesel and asphalt from the base mod to run its paver.

Refuel Automobility cars

Car refuelling needs Automobility and the separate Pumps & Pistons fuel integration. Installing the base fuel mod alone does not connect it to the cars.
